Data Center Infrastructure Solutions refer to the comprehensive set of hardware, software, and services designed to support and optimize the operation of data centers. Data centers are centralized facilities that house a large number of computer servers, storage systems, network equipment, and other components required for data processing and storage.
Data Center Infrastructure Solutions encompass a wide range of technologies and systems that are crucial for the efficient and reliable functioning of data centers. These solutions typically include:
Servers: High-performance computing servers form the core of data center infrastructure. They handle processing and storage tasks and are designed to provide scalability, redundancy, and reliability.
Networking: Data centers require robust networking infrastructure to ensure high-speed and reliable communication between servers, storage systems, and other devices. This includes switches, routers, and cabling solutions.
Storage Systems: Data centers utilize various types of storage systems, such as hard disk drives (HDDs), solid-state drives (SSDs), and storage area network (SAN) solutions, to store and manage vast amounts of data.
Power and Cooling: Data centers consume significant amounts of power and generate a considerable amount of heat. Infrastructure solutions include uninterruptible power supply (UPS) systems, backup generators, power distribution units (PDUs), and cooling systems to ensure stable power supply and temperature regulation.
Security: Data centers require robust security measures to protect sensitive data and infrastructure from unauthorized access, physical threats, and cyberattacks. Security solutions include firewalls, intrusion detection systems, access controls, video surveillance, and biometric authentication.
Virtualization and Management Software: Data center infrastructure is often virtualized to optimize resource utilization and enhance flexibility. Virtualization software enables the creation and management of virtual machines (VMs) and virtualized networks. Additionally, management software provides centralized control and monitoring of the entire data center infrastructure.
Backup and Disaster Recovery: To protect against data loss and ensure business continuity, data centers employ backup and disaster recovery solutions. These involve regular data backups, replication of data across multiple locations, and strategies for quick recovery in case of a system failure or disaster.
Services and Support: Data center infrastructure solutions are often accompanied by professional services and technical support, including consulting, design, implementation, maintenance, and troubleshooting assistance.
